Q.

what to do when blood pressure gets high and getting faint

1 Answer
ExpertDr.Sabiha AnjumObstetrician and Gynaecologist4 years ago
A. Usually people faint when their blood pressure is low and if it is high it can lead to a stroke. If you have high blood pressure consult a physician right away and start medications
